7 Pro Tips for Walking to Lose Weight

Walking is a fantastic way to shed those extra pounds and improve your overall health and well-being. It’s a low-impact exercise that almost anyone can do, and it’s free! However, to maximize your weight loss efforts through walking, it’s essential to incorporate some effective strategies. Here are seven pro tips to help you make the most out of your walking routine:

1. Set Realistic Goals

Before you lace up your sneakers and hit the pavement, take some time to set realistic goals for your walking routine. Whether it’s aiming to walk a certain number of steps per day or gradually increasing your walking time each week, having clear objectives can help keep you motivated and focused on your weight loss journey.

2. Mix Up Your Routes

Walking the same route every day can quickly become monotonous and may lead to a decline in motivation. To keep things interesting and challenging, mix up your walking routes. Explore different neighborhoods, parks, or trails in your area to keep your walks exciting and engaging.

3. Pay Attention to Your Pace

While walking at a leisurely pace can still provide health benefits, picking up the pace can help you burn more calories and boost your weight loss efforts. Aim to maintain a brisk pace during your walks, where you can still carry on a conversation but feel slightly out of breath.

4. Incorporate Interval Training

Integrating interval training into your walking routine can help ramp up calorie burn and increase fat loss. Try alternating between periods of brisk walking and periods of faster-paced walking or jogging. Interval training not only enhances weight loss but also improves cardiovascular fitness.

5. Focus on Posture and Form

Pay attention to your posture and form while walking to maximize calorie burn and prevent injuries. Keep your head up, shoulders back, and abdomen engaged. Swing your arms naturally and take long strides to engage more muscles and burn additional calories.

6. Stay Hydrated

Proper hydration is crucial for optimal performance during your walks and for supporting weight loss. Make sure to drink plenty of water before, during, and after your walks, especially if you’re walking in hot weather or for extended periods.

7. Track Your Progress

Keeping track of your walking progress can help you stay motivated and accountable. Use a fitness tracker or smartphone app to monitor your steps, distance walked, and calories burned. Seeing your progress over time can inspire you to keep pushing toward your weight loss goals.

In conclusion, walking is a simple yet effective way to lose weight and improve your overall health. By incorporating these pro tips into your walking routine, you can maximize calorie burn, accelerate fat loss, and achieve your weight loss goals more efficiently.
